How the formula works

Both hectogram per quart and imperial hundredweight per cubic inch measure the same physical quantity (mass per unit volume), so converting between them is a single multiplication. Multiply a value in hectogram per quart by 3.408507e-5 to get imperial hundredweight per cubic inch. To reverse the conversion, multiply a imperial hundredweight per cubic inch value by 29338.354492 to get back to hectogram per quart.
